Springs

The springs are responsible for supplying the force and tension needed to lift garage doors, however they can wear quickly. Replacing a single torsion spring can cost anywhere from $60 to $150, based on the thickness and size of the coils. Installing double-life springs with a professional can save homeowners money. The springs can last for two times as long.

If the door is not moving evenly or there is a loud bang, a homeowner can tell that their springs are worn out. However, the best way to determine if a garage door spring needs replacing is to manually open and close the door half way. If the door continues to move up or down, the springs must be replaced.

It's also a good idea to inspect the springs for indications of corrosion or rust that could cause them to break faster than they ought to. To prevent this, homeowners can spray their springs at least once every year with WD-40 white liquid silicone or silicone-based grease.

Rollers

Keep an eye or better yet, keep an eye on the rollers on your garage door. This will help to extend their lifespan and increase the security of your home. Many experts recommend lubricating garage doors with an exclusive lubricant designed for garage doors every two years to keep dirt and grit out.

The garage door's rollers are usually constructed of steel and come in a variety of lengths. Some rollers are zinc-plated to avoid corrosion in homes located near the ocean or other salty environments. They can also be coated with plastics to provide durability and more quiet operation.

Steel rollers can last a long time, but they can be noisy if not properly lubricated. They can cause rattling noise that sounds like train tracks on wheels. They can also draw dirt, grit, and wear down the tracks made of steel.

A nylon-coated, 11-ball bearing roller is a more robust option. The nylon is strong and the diameter is greater which means there's no side-toside movement. This prevents sagging. It's a good option for homes with a lot of traffic and high winds. Professionals will remove the old roller and replace it with a brand new nylon coated one and then put in the hinges and track made of metal. To ensure safety the technician should always work with the door in the down position. They will then tighten the bolts and nuts.

Tracks

As with any other metal component, garage door tracks will wear out over time. The problem can be caused by normal use or an accident. However, you can prevent track alignment issues by performing an inspection of your garage door to detect early signs of wear and tear. This will let you take steps to repair the problem before it becomes worse.

If the tracks appear to be misaligned, they may cause the door to become stuck or become crooked. If the issue is not addressed immediately, it can result in costly repairs later on. There are a variety of reasons for damaged or misaligned garage door tracks, such as inadequate roller lubrication, damaged cable and cable drum connections or fatigue of the metal.

A basic garage door repair could cost from $125 to $200. It can also include the replacement of a sensor, which will ensure that the door is stopped and reverses when something or someone is in its path. It can also include the adjustment of the tracks, which can assist in ensuring that the door can move up and down smoothly. This can be accomplished by loosening track brackets, and then shifting them left or right to create an opening of.25 inches between the bottom edge of the door and the stop molding. Then tighten the bolts to secure the tracks. You can also employ a carburation or brake cleaner spray to clean and get rid of dust from the tracks.

If you hear loud grating or scraping noises when the garage door is in motion it could be a sign that your hinges are starting to wear out and need to be replaced. Hinges are available in a range of different styles, sizes and types. The garage door expert can help you determine which type is best for your garage door based on its weight and the number of panels it comes with.

One of the most common issues with garage doors is a jammed hinge pin. This can cause a loud sound, but also impede the smooth operation of the garage door. It can also place unnecessary strain on the motor.

Fortunately that, getting a hinge pin out is a straightforward fix for any reasonably competent do-it-yourselfer. Make sure you use a top quality garage door lubricant made specifically for this purpose and adhere to the directions on the bottle.
